- Andrew HoryczunJun 19, 2021 · 5 years agoIn the world of digital assets, the term 'pegged out' refers to the practice of linking the value of a cryptocurrency or token to the value of another asset, typically a fiat currency like the US dollar. This is done to provide stability and reduce volatility. When a digital asset is pegged out, its value is maintained at a fixed ratio to the pegged asset. For example, if a cryptocurrency is pegged out to the US dollar at a ratio of 1:1, it means that 1 unit of the cryptocurrency will always be worth 1 US dollar.
